| Season | Episodes | Average Runtime | |--------|----------|----------------| | 1 | 10 | ~55 min | | 2 | 10 | ~55 min | | 3 | 10 | ~57 min | | 4 | 10 | ~56 min | | 5 | 10 | ~57 min | | 6 | 10 | ~59 min | | 7 | 7 | ~65 min | | 8 | 6 | ~72 min |
According to an interview with David Benioff, the creators of the show wanted to experiment with the narrative structure and pacing of the final seasons. They felt that a shorter season would allow them to focus on the core storylines and characters, while also providing a more cinematic experience. how many episodes in a season of game of thrones
As the various storylines in Westeros and Essos began to converge, the "Scope and Scale" of the show grew exponentially.
